Competence Maintenance

B.C. occupational therapists are required to maintain their competence. In 2012, the College is continuing its review of this element of the program.

Therefore registrants are not required to confirm their ongoing competence through submission of the current Declaration Form
.

However, the expectation that BC occupational therapists continue to maintain their competence remains. How they do this is up to the individual registrant. If registrants would like to continue to use the present tools, i.e. the self-assessment tool and/or the professional development plan to help guide their competence maintenance they may do so but they will not be used in any type of College audit in the future. In other words, any documents used this year and submitting a declaration form are not required for registrant renewal for the 2012-2013 registration year.

Update

May 2012:
Many thanks!
Close to 35% of our registrants participated in the March survey to provide input into the Continuing Competence Program.

Preliminary results confirmed that the current competence maintenance tools need to be replaced by those that are available online and provide focused, individualized feedback.

Further analysis will be completed and inform the design of a new tool for launch in 2013.
